Output 62eb7b95fc957b7fa804599caf2271c1f67c5396c1646f7e2b8cb8e003d64fa6:5

value
10916
script pubkey
OP_0 OP_PUSHBYTES_20 8913d3c2881efe5b883500dce321c371f369b33f
address
ltc1q3yfa8s5grml9hzp4qrwwxgwrw8eknvelzgl66p
transaction
62eb7b95fc957b7fa804599caf2271c1f67c5396c1646f7e2b8cb8e003d64fa6
spent
false